Co to jest ładowanie spekulacyjne?
Ten artykuł opisuje ładowanie spekulatywne, zaawansowaną technikę optymalizacji wydajności, która przewiduje i wczytuje zasoby, które użytkownik najprawdopodobniej będzie żądać w przyszłości. Omawia, jak przeglądarki i serwery wykorzystują heurystykę i uczenie maszynowe do analizowania zachowań użytkowników i struktury strony, wczytując zasoby w oczekiwaniu na przyszłe żądania. To proaktywne podejście może znacznie poprawić szybkość strony, zmniejszając czasy oczekiwania na kolejne ładowania. Dyskusja zawiera praktyczne przykłady ładowania spekulatywnego, takie jak wczytywanie wstępne stron połączonych z bieżącym widokiem lub wczytywanie zasobów dla przewidywanych działań. Artykuł podkreśla znaczenie ostrożnego wdrażania ładowania spekulatywnego, aby uniknąć niepotrzebnego transferu danych i poprawić doświadczenie użytkownika. Poprzez wykorzystanie narzędzi LoadFocus, programiści mogą mierzyć skuteczność strategii ładowania spekulatywnego, optymalizując je dla najlepszego balansu między zyskami wydajności a wykorzystaniem zasobów.
Czym jest Spekulacyjne ładowanie?
Spekulacyjne ładowanie to technika stosowana w celu poprawy wydajności witryny poprzez inteligentne przewidywanie i ładowanie zasobów przed ich wyraźnym żądaniem przez użytkownika. Metoda ta wykorzystuje wiedzę na temat zachowania użytkownika oraz struktury witryny do wstępnego pobierania zasobów, minimalizując czasy ładowania i poprawiając doświadczenie użytkownika.
Zrozumienie Spekulacyjnego ładowania
Podstawy Spekulacyjnego ładowania
Przegląd działania spekulacyjnego ładowania, w tym algorytmów i heurystyk używanych do przewidywania, które zasoby będą potrzebne jako następne. Ta sekcja omawia różne formy spekulacyjnego ładowania, takie jak pobieranie przedlinków i wstępne ładowanie zasobów.
Wdrażanie Spekulacyjnego ładowania
Wskazówki dotyczące stosowania spekulacyjnego ładowania w rozwoju witryn internetowych, z najlepszymi praktykami do określania, kiedy i w jaki sposób go używać. Ta część porusza potencjalne wyzwania i kwestie dotyczące zapewnienia, że spekulacyjne ładowanie poprawia wydajność bez marnowania danych.
Wpływ Spekulacyjnego ładowania na wydajność witryny
Analiza tego, jak spekulacyjne ładowanie może zmniejszyć odczuwalne i rzeczywiste czasy ładowania, przyczyniając się do płynniejszego i szybszego doświadczenia przeglądania. Wyróżnione są korzyści tej metody dla użytkowników mobilnych i osób korzystających z wolnych połączeń sieciowych.
Narzędzia i techniki optymalizacji Spekulacyjnego ładowania
Wprowadzenie do narzędzi, w tym LoadFocus, które pomagają programistom testować i udoskonalać swoje strategie spekulacyjnego ładowania. Ta sekcja oferuje wskazówki dotyczące wykorzystania analiz i testów wydajności do oceny wpływu spekulacyjnego ładowania i dostosowywania taktyk odpowiednio.
Studia przypadków i historie sukcesów
Przykłady witryn i aplikacji, które skutecznie wdrożyły spekulacyjne ładowanie, demonstrowanie potencjału poprawy wydajności i zadowolenia użytkowników. Te studia przypadków dostarczają informacji na temat praktycznego zastosowania i korzyści spekulacyjnego ładowania.
Kierunki rozwoju Spekulacyjnego ładowania i optymalizacji wydajności
Badanie nad nadchodzącymi trendami i technologiami w spekulacyjnym ładowaniu, w tym wykorzystaniem sztucznej inteligencji i uczenia maszynowego do poprawy dokładności przewidywania. Omawiane są możliwości nowych standardów internetowych i interfejsów API do ułatwienia bardziej efektywnych praktyk spekulacyjnego ładowania.
Jak LoadFocus może pomóc
Opis, jak zestaw narzędzi do testowania wydajności LoadFocus może być wykorzystany do oceny i optymalizacji technik spekulacyjnego ładowania. Dzięki możliwościom dokładnego pomiaru efektów strategii spekulacyjnego ładowania, LoadFocus wspiera podejmowanie informowanych decyzji w celu maksymalizacji szybkości i wydaj